Fowler Clarke - Electrical Engineer} Order No. AC.3, Customer's No. 1 5 March 1924 x4383 Goshawk Dynamo Output at Below Freezing Point. A Goshawk dynamo, No 604, carefully set to comply with the production test output, was put, with a thermometer, out-of-doors all night during a frost. In the morning the temperature registered was about -1°C. The machine was then put on the bench and its maximum output at this temperature, working on the cold battery characteristic, was observed. This was found to be 13.0 amps at about 1300 rpm. Signed: A.A. This Sheet must be filed on completion of the work. | ||
